Tasnim News Agency, close to the IRGC, reported that Parastoo Ahmadi, who was taken to the public security police in Mazandaran, was released after what has been described as a 'briefing session.' According to this report, the police announced that she is required to refer to the judicial authority for further proceedings. Earlier, Milad Panahipour, a lawyer, reported on Saturday, December 24, about the arrest of Parastoo Ahmadi in Mazandaran. In a conversation with the Telegram channel 'Emtedad,' he stated: 'We had no information about the status of my client, Ms. Parastoo Ahmadi, since noon today, and unfortunately, we learned that she was arrested today in Mazandaran. This happened at a time when the judiciary had previously mentioned the formation of a judicial case, and we were waiting for the legal process to unfold.' Milad Panahipour stated: 'Unfortunately, we have no information about the charges against Ms. Ahmadi, the detaining authority, or her place of detention, but we will pursue the matter through legal channels.' In this context, the human rights organization 'Hengaw' reported that Parastoo Ahmadi, a 27-year-old singer from Nowshahr, was arrested by the security forces of the Islamic Republic of Iran in Mazandaran and transferred to an unknown location. Milad Panahipour, in his conversation with Emtedad, referred to the latest status of the case formed for participants in the 'Caravan Concert,' stating: 'As previously announced by the judiciary, a judicial case has been formed for all these individuals, including my client, Ms. Parastoo Ahmadi. We were waiting for the legal process, but unfortunately, this afternoon, two musicians, Mr. Ehsan Biraqdar and Soheil Faghih Nasiri, were arrested at their training center in Tehran.' He emphasized: 'We are trying to understand the reasons for the arrest of these individuals and the detaining authority, but currently, we have no information about these matters or even the charges against these individuals.' This defense lawyer pointed out that 'this arrest occurred without prior notification or summons to the judicial authority' and added: 'We were hopeful for the legal process, which unfortunately was abruptly interrupted by the arrest of two musicians.' Previously, Hossein Ronaghi Maleki, a civil and human rights activist in Iran, reported that 'Soheil Faghih Nasiri' and 'Ehsan Biraqdar,' musicians from the hypothetical concert at the caravanserai of 'Parastoo Ahmadi,' were arrested. He noted that there is no information regarding the status of 'Amin Taheri' and 'Amir Ali Pirnia,' other musicians of this group. This civil and human rights activist wrote in another post on the social network 'X': 'Parastoo Ahmadi and her group of musicians are the voice of the Iranian people and must be freed.' He emphasized that 'Parastoo and her accompanying musicians have committed no crime' and added: 'This is a point where we must stand alongside those who have consciously and courageously chosen to take an important step for the freedom of our land, especially musicians and particularly male singers.' Mr. Ronaghi Maleki addressed them: 'For forty-five years, women artists have been suppressed, and all fields are in your hands. You have a historical duty to stand for the freedom of women who have been erased from artistic scenes and fields.' The Iran Human Rights Campaign on the social network X, referring to the arrest of 'Parastoo Ahmadi, the protesting artist,' emphasized that 'the responsibility for any arbitrary arrests, baseless case formations, and potential judicial convictions lies with the officials of the Islamic Republic, and all factors behind such repressive actions must be identified and held accountable.' The campaign added: 'The arbitrary arrest of Soheil Faghih Nasiri and Ehsan Biraqdar, two musicians from Parastoo Ahmadi's concert, reflects the fearful reaction of the Iranian judicial system and their desperation against brave, independent, and protesting artists.' Meanwhile, news of the arrests of Ms. Ahmadi and Messrs. Faghih Nasiri and Biraqdar has sparked widespread reactions on social media, with many criticizing this action by the Islamic Republic of Iran. Additionally, reports indicate that all of Parastoo Ahmadi's Instagram posts were deleted following her arrest. The concert featuring Parastoo Ahmadi at a caravanserai in Iran, held on Wednesday, December 21, without mandatory hijab and broadcast live on YouTube, became one of the most viewed events reflected in Iranian social media, garnering attention and praise from many social media users. This concert has also been covered by several media outlets worldwide. The judiciary of the Islamic Republic of Iran stated after this concert, which has so far attracted over 1.4 million viewers, that following the publication of 'a hypothetical concert in a caravanserai' shared on social media, 'in which a group is performing a piece of music with a female singer without adhering to legal and religious standards, a judicial case has been formed.' Samin and Behin Balouri, musicians and singers, expressed their support for Parastoo Ahmadi by releasing a new song.
